Okay, lah, let's get down to the nitty-gritty. What exactly is chair weight capacity, and how do you figure out what you need? Simply put, it's the maximum weight a chair is designed to safely support. Manufacturers test their chairs to determine this limit, and it's usually listed in the product specifications. Pay attention to this! It's not just a suggestion; it's a safety guideline.
But here's the thing: weight capacity isn't just about the number on the label. It's also about how the chair is constructed, the materials used, and the overall design. A chair with a higher weight capacity is typically made with stronger materials and a more robust frame. Think solid wood versus lightweight metal, or reinforced joints versus simple screws.
Don't just assume that all chairs are created equal. A flimsy plastic chair from a pasar malam is going to have a very different weight capacity than a solid wood dining chair from a reputable brand. Now, let's talk about different types of chairs and how their weight capacity might vary. After all, you wouldn't use the same chair in your dining room as you would in your home office, right? Each room has its own needs, and so does each chair.
Dining Chairs: These are workhorses. They need to be sturdy enough to handle daily use, family dinners, and the occasional lobang session with friends. Look for solid wood or metal frames with a weight capacity of at least 250 lbs.
Living Room Chairs: Think accent chairs, armchairs, and recliners. Comfort is key here, but so is durability. Choose chairs that complement your overall living room furniture and can withstand regular use. Weight capacity should still be a consideration, especially if you have kids or frequently entertain guests.
Bedroom Chairs: Often used as decorative pieces or for occasional seating, bedroom chairs don't necessarily need to have the highest weight capacity. However, still consider the overall quality and construction to ensure they last.
Home Office Chairs: If you're working from home, invest in a good ergonomic office chair with a high weight capacity. This is crucial for your posture and comfort, especially if you spend long hours sitting at your desk. Look for features like adjustable height, lumbar support, and a weight capacity that can comfortably accommodate your body type.
Kitchen Chairs & Bar Stools: If you have a kitchen island or breakfast bar, bar stools are a must. Choose stools that are sturdy, stable, and have a weight capacity that can handle daily use.
Outdoor Chairs: If you have a balcony or patio, outdoor chairs are a great way to enjoy the Singapore weather. Look for chairs that are weather-resistant and have a weight capacity that can withstand the elements.
